Haiti - DR : 600 Dominican military students in training at the border

The General Command of the Army of the Dominican Republic sent 600 military students to carry out surveillance and protection exercises at the land border. These young soldiers belong to the different schools of the Directorate General of Education and Military Training as well as cadets belonging to the Military Academy "Batalla de Las Carreras".

These military exercises aim to assess the readiness and effectiveness levels of the institution's members and to ensure that these young soldiers correctly use the knowledge acquired in the different schools, through the execution of short and long patrols scope, the establishment of checkpoints, registration of vehicles and persons and operations in coordination with migration staff.

The training is divided into four parts: planning, concentration, deployment of personnel in assigned areas and monitoring of illicit traffic at the border. These exercises are part of the plans of President Medina and the Minister of Defense, Lieutenant General Rubén Darío Paulino Sem to carry out directed operations, aimed at increasing surveillance including illegal migration and security in the border area.

In addition, reforestation operations will be carried out on the border line in the areas of responsibility of the 3rd, 4th and 5th Infantry Brigades.
